Overview

  • This module is designed for all primary care staff to assist with their understanding of Diabetes and raise awareness of this condition in primary care.
  • The course contains a case study and multiple-choice questions.
     

Goals

During this course you will learn:

  • What is meant by the term diabetes.
  • The difference between type 1 diabetes and type 2 diabetes.
  • About the prevalence of diabetes in the UK.
  • About the complications of diabetes.
  • What actions individuals can take to reduce their risk of complications from diabetes. 
  • About possible signs and symptoms of diabetes and how it is diagnosed.
  • How diabetes is managed and monitored.
  • How to manage hypoglycaemia.
  • To signpost individuals, families and carers to advice, support and information about diabetes.
